回答編集履歴
1
要らない文字を削除
test
CHANGED
@@ -8,7 +8,7 @@
|
|
8
8
|
という困り事(というか「不自由さ」とでもいうか?)が起きている原因というのは,
|
9
9
|
「複数個の System 群のインタフェース を統一しようとしていること(:`class MovementSystem : public System` みたいな実装形態)」にあるのではないか? と見えます.
|
10
10
|
この実装形態というのは must なのでしょうか?
|
11
|
-
言い換えれば,
|
11
|
+
言い換えれば, `MovementSystem` と `RenderSystem` は全く自由に( `System` から派生とかせずに)実装するのではダメなのでしょうか?
|
12
12
|
|
13
13
|
```C++
|
14
14
|
//こんな感じに書き並べれば行けるのでは? という素人発想
|